(HealthDay News) -- Everyone is emotional at one time or another. But you can manage your emotions in a healthy way.

The American Academy of Family Physicians offers these suggestions:

  • Don't get carried away by a powerful emotion. Instead, stop and think before you act or speak.
  • Make time for things that make you happy, and stay focused on the positive things in your life.
  • Avoid drugs and alcohol, get regular exercise and plenty of sleep, and eat a nutritious diet.
